Your Responsibilities

  • You’ll manage annual corporate maintenance, including BC online registry filings, entity reviews, and ongoing record updates.
  • You’ll prepare and file corporate documents under the BCBCA and CBCA, including incorporations, amendments, and name changes.
  • You’ll support corporate transactions by preparing resolutions, organizing records, and assisting with due diligence searches and corporate extracts.
  • You’ll maintain accurate and compliant minute books, corporate records, and document management systems.
  • You’ll assist with billing coordination and related administrative support related to corporate matters.

Skills and Qualifications

  • Minimum 3 years of experience as a Corporate Paralegal, ideally within a law firm environment
  • Paralegal diploma or formal paralegal education required
  • Strong knowledge of corporate filings, annual maintenance, and compliance requirements
  • Comfortable supporting a busy lawyer in a deadline-driven practice
  • Proactive, detail-oriented, and able to manage work independently
  • Experience with ELITE/ELF or similar legal accounting systems is considered an asset
